If you are an entrepreneur in India, you might be thinking about why eco-friendly businesses are the way to go. Here are some reasons why starting a company focused on sustainability can be great for the planet — and your bottom line:

  • Increase Consumer Demand: There is a growing demand from consumers for sustainable businesses. The demand for green alternatives has been soaring in recent years, from reducing plastic waste to purchasing eco-friendly products.
  • Government Initiatives and Incentives: The Indian government is providing incentive schemes, tax rebates, and other policy support for clean energy, renewable resources, and waste management-oriented businesses.
  • Sustainable Profits: Environmental businesses are often scalable, and they are usually tied to long-term global trends toward sustainability. It results in more loyal customers and the potential to create a great brand.
  • Eco-friendly: Launching a green business enables you to be a part of environmental preservation, waste reduction, and the use of renewable resources. This beneficial impact can result in increased brand recognition and consumer trust.

The trend of sustainability has been on the rise in India

With rapid urbanization and industrial growth, India is facing a grave environmental crisis, with severe air pollution, water scarcity, and waste generation threatening to make the subcontinent unlivable. But there’s something changing as consumers and businesses become more eco-aware.

  • Awareness of sustainability: The Indian government and also many NGOs have started initiatives to raise awareness of sustainability. So initiatives such as Swachh Bharat Abhiyan, which aims to eliminate open defecation, and the push for solar power are slowly making people understand the sustainability and conservation in their daily life.
  • Changes in Consumer Behavior: People in India are increasingly moving towards products and services their environmental concerns. Eco-minded consumers will pay a premium for organic food, renewable energy and plastic-free products.
  • Green Entrepreneurship: There is an upsurge of green entrepreneurs in India who are developing innovative solutions to address environmental challenges. The result of this trend is an increase in sustainable startups, and the task of providing eco-friendly services is an undeniable one.

3. Organic Farming and Products

With the increasing health and eco-awareness of people organic food products are becoming more in demand. Organic farming is a form of sustainable agriculture which means they will not use harmful pesticides or fertilizers.

How to Start:

  • Transform a patch of land into an organic farm.
  • Use organic practices to grow vegetables, fruits and herbs.
  • Sell produce → Local farmers’ markets or through online platforms

Pros:

  • Urban areas have a good demand for organic produce.
  • Low environmental impact.
  • Potential to diversify with additional product line such as honey, dairy and processed foods.

Cons:

  • Equipment and land initial setup cost
  • It may take time to establish a loyal customer base.

4. Sustainable Packaging Solutions

One of the greatest environmental challenges today is plastic packaging. Eco-Friendly Packaging: As consumers become more environmentally conscious, there is an increasing demand for eco-friendly packaging solutions that minimize waste and reduce the carbon footprint.

How to Start:

  • Use biodegradable, recycled, or reusable materials.
  • Establish collaborations with e-commerce stores, restaurants, and other businesses that require packaging solutions.
  • Promote your product as being environmentally friendly and sustainable

Pros:

  • Rising demand by companies to cut plastic waste.
  • Possibilities of long-term contracts in big brands and e-commerce outets.
  • Option to expand into sustainable shipping options

Cons:

  • This needs research and materials should be of good quality.
  • Threat of new entrants Threat of established packaging companies.

5. Green Energy Consulting

As more companies and individuals work to lower their carbon footprints, the need for green energy consulting is growing. Environmental consultants can provide insight for businesses on how to transition to renewable energy solutions and reduce energy consumption.

How to Start:

  • Get certifications on energy efficiency or renewable energy systems.
  • Draw up strategies companies can perform to become green energy.
  • Assessments, energy efficiency tips and renewable systems installation

Pros:

  • Need for Sustainability Expertise – What Careers Are Available
  • Low initial investment.
  • Enormous growth potential within the green economy.

Cons:

  • Technical experience and certification required
  • It might take you a while to acquire clients.

8. Upcycled Furniture Business

Another industry with growing eco-friendly importance is that of furniture. Furniture made from up-cycled old or used furniture is a sustainable business that helps reduce waste.

How to Start:

  • (Collect used furniture and reupholster it or repurpose it.)
  • You can sell upcycled furniture online or in offline stores.
  • Promote your products as eco-friendly and fashionable alternatives.

Pros:

  • Low initial investment.
  • You can have really high profit margins for unique, custom pieces.
  • Commitment to green home decor.
  • Building a customer base could take some time.

9. Green Cleaning Products

Believe it or not, the majority of cleaning products use really bad, toxic, chemicals which harm the environment. With raising awareness for sustainable cleaning products in the market, also the opening for eco cleaning supplies products from natural ingredients is very high.

How to Start:

  • Create a range of cleaning products using natural, non-toxic ingredients.
  • You can sell it through the web or to green shops.
  • Pay attention to environmentally sustainable packaging and production practices.

Pros:

  • Increasing IDEAL (non-toxic and biodegradable) cleaning product demand.
  • Then very easy to scale, and adapt for many different products.
  • Opportunity for bulk orders from companies.

Cons:

  • From there, you have money for product development and tests.
  • Competition from well-established brands

10. Sustainable Tourism

Tourism is having a negative impact on the environment, sustainable tourism aims to limit that impact while allowing travelers to get the best experience.

How to Start:

  • Provide packages for green tourism in nature reserves, wildlife sanctuaries and rural tourism.
  • In collaboration with sustainable hotels, transport services, and guides.
  • Work on marketing your business using online channels or travel influencers.

Pros:

  • A Growing demand for responsible travel.
  • Educating travelers about sustainable tourism.
  • Help preserve land, culture and environment.

Cons:

  • Seasonality of business.
  • Needs collaboration with other green service businesses.

Getting Started with Your Sustainable Business

To start an eco-friendly business in India, you need to plan and execute well. And here’s the most important things to do:

  • Market Research: It’s important to know your target market and if there’s a demand for your product or service.
  • Draft a Business Plan: Outline your objectives, budget, and marketing strategy in a clear roadmap for your business.
  • Find Suppliers and Partners: You need to source eco-friendly materials, or outsource to partners that align with your sustainable reputation and practices.
  • Establish your online presence: Have a website and promote your business on social media platforms.
  • Sustainability as a Brand Value: Your entire business, from packaging to production, should reflect your sustainable values.
